Why you should study Kinesiology?

Kinesiologists learn biomechanics, physiology, and psychological mechanisms of movement so that they can help us to maximize or improve our ability to move. Kinesiology, the scientific study of movement, is a field with a lot of potential because it allows graduates to follow a variety of paths.

What is a bachelor of Kinesiology?

Study human movement and look for ways to improve health, wellness and performance of the human body at work, in sport and in daily life. A major in Kinesiology provides greater flexibility in choosing course options.
